Citigroup Inc., formed in 1998 through the landmark merger of Citicorp and Travelers Group, with roots tracing back to the 1812 founding of City Bank of New York, is a global financial powerhouse headquartered in New York City, managing trillions in assets. Operating in over 160 countries, Citigroup offers a broad spectrum of services, including consumer banking (via Citibank), investment banking, wealth management, and trading, serving millions of retail customers and major corporations, governments, and institutions worldwide. Under CEO Jane Fraser since 2021—the first woman to lead a major U.S. bank—Citigroup has focused on streamlining operations, exiting consumer banking in 13 markets to bolster its institutional and wealth management focus, while navigating post-2008 regulatory scrutiny and fines. Known for its vast global footprint and resilience through crises, Citigroup remains a key player in international finance, blending retail accessibility with high-stakes capital markets expertise.

Citigroup's Q4 2016 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2016, Citigroup held 7,585 positions worth $111B, up 3.7% from $107B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 27% of the portfolio.

Citigroup's Q4 2016 filing shows 495 new, 3,908 increased, 2,242 reduced and 328 closed positions. Its largest new stake was VelocityShares3x Long Crude Oil ETNs linked to the S&P GSCI Crude Oil Index ER: 1,066,000 shares worth $29.5M. The largest sale was State Street SPDR S&P 500 ETF Trust, an estimated $2.14B.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 5% of assets, up from 3.8% a quarter earlier, followed by Technology and Energy.
